Q: Is 84,081,368 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 84,081,368 is not a prime number.

Why is 84,081,368 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 84081368 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 7 8 14 28 56 761 1,522 1,973 3,044 3,946 5,327 6,088 7,892 10,654 13,811 15,784 21,308 27,622 42,616 55,244 110,488 1,501,453 3,002,906 6,005,812 10,510,171 12,011,624 21,020,342 42,040,684 and 84,081,368, with no remainder.

Since 84,081,368 cannot be divided by just 1 and 84,081,368, it is not a prime number.
